Title Feed Zone Evaluation in Hululais Geothermal Field, Bengkulu, Indonesia
Authors M.T. Arifin, S.T. Nurseto, V.D.M. Nusantara, G.R. Pratama, F.E. Marastio, M.H. Thamrin
Year 2020
Conference New Zealand Geothermal Workshop
Keywords Hululais, feed zone, permeability, feed zone characterization, feed zone evaluation
Abstract Hululais geothermal field is situated within an overlapping area between the Musi and Ketahun Segment. These segments are part of the NW-SE Sumatra Fault Zone. These NW-SE structures and also its local lithological factor is hypothesized to influence the permeability of feed zone in Hululais by certain degree.
Drilling campaign in Hululais has been started in December 2010, this activity provides subsurface data such as rock cuttings and cores, drilling parameters, borehole logging, and completion test data. Spinner data, temperature measurement, loss circulation while drilling, rate of penetration, weight on bit, cuttings, cores, interpreted fracture from borehole logging is integrated and analyzed to evaluate and characterize the feed zone of the wells.
The study depicts that the feed zone distribution and also its permeability is quite unique which is influenced both by structure and lithological factor. The feed zones can be divided into three groups based on their vicinity to the surrounding structure and their lithological factor. This grouping also correlates with its permeability from high to low. Identifying factors that control the distribution and the permeability of the feed zones will reduce the subsurface uncertainty for well targeting in the future field development.
